6.6.2

System Information report

A system information report contains all settings and service information of a Melting Point M-565. If
requested, use this report to provide detailed information to the customer service.

Link the Melting Point M-565 to the computer and select Tools > Get SysInfo, to generate a PDF.

6.6.3

Test Result report

A ‘Test Result’ report can be generated after performing a hardware test at the Melting Point M-565.
It contains information about the hardware functionality only. If requested, use this report to provide
detailed information to the customer service.

Link the Melting Point M-565 to the computer and select Tools > Get Test Report, to generate a PDF.
